button.btn{border:0 none;cursor:pointer;}
button.green_2{background:transparent url(http://bpimg.cn/php/img/button_green_2.gif) repeat scroll 0 0;color:#FFF;height:18px;width:60px;}
button.gray_2{background:transparent url(http://bpimg.cn/php/img/button_gray_2.gif) repeat scroll 0 0;color:#FFF;height:18px;width:60px;}
span.white{color:#FFF;}
div{text-align:left}
address, caption, cite, code, dfn, em, th, var {font-style:normal;font-weight:normal;}
div.floatleft{float:left;}
div.floatright{float:right;}
div.after:after{clear:both;content:".";display:block;height:0;visibility:hidden;}
div#pagebody{background:transparent url(http://bpimg.cn/php/img/pagebody_bg.gif) repeat scroll 0 0;width:960px;}
div#pagebody_bottom{background:transparent url(http://bpimg.cn/php/img/pagebody_bottom_line.gif) no-repeat scroll center top;font-size:0;height:1px;width:960px;}
div.box_01 div.boxheader{height:20px;padding:16px 16px 0;}
div.box_01 div.boxbody{padding:0 10px;}
div.box_01 div.boxfooter{background:#E5F3EA none repeat scroll 0 0;clear:both;font-size:0;height:1px;}
div.tab_02{background:transparent url(http://bpimg.cn/php/img/tabbox01_bg.gif) repeat scroll 0 0;height:28px;}
div.tab_02 div.west{background:transparent url(http://bpimg.cn/php/img/tabbox01_l.gif) no-repeat scroll 0 0;float:left;height:22px;padding:6px 0 0 10px;}
div.tab_02 div.east{background:transparent url(http://bpimg.cn/php/img/tabbox01_r.gif) no-repeat scroll right center;float:right;height:18px;padding:10px 10px 0 0;}
div.tab_03{background:transparent url(http://bpimg.cn/php/img/dot_c6.gif) repeat-x scroll center bottom;height:24px;padding-left:8px;}
div.tab_03 div.on,div.tab_03 div.off{border:1px solid #C6C6C6;color:#999;cursor:pointer;float:left;height:20px;margin-right:6px;padding:2px 8px 0;white-space:nowrap;}
*+html div.tab_03 div.on,div.tab_03 div.off{height:18px;padding-top:4px;}
div.tab_03 div.on{border-bottom:1px solid #FFF;color:#2C629E;}
div.tab_03 div.off{background:#F8EADB none repeat scroll 0 0;}
div#invitefriend div.msn_box{padding:10px 0;}
div#invitefriend div.msn_box div.inputbox{text-align:center;}
div#invitefriend div.msn_box p{line-height:22px;}
div#invitefriend input.text{margin:0 auto 10px;width:150px;}
div.info_box div.textblock{float:left;line-height:32px;padding-top:8px;width:425px;}
div.info_box div.textblock p.font14{font-size:14px;font-weight:bold;}
div.info_box div.textblock p input.text{width:300px;}
div.writediary_box{border-color:-moz-use-text-color #F0F0F0 #F0F0F0;border-style:none solid solid;border-width:0 1px 1px;padding-top:10px;}
div.writediary_box table td input.text{width:360px;}
div.writediary_box table tr.gray td{background:#F1F1F1 none repeat scroll 0 0;}
div.writediary_box table tr.gray td button{margin-left:4px;}
table.message_list{margin:20px 0;}
table.message_list td{padding-left:20px;}
div#profile{margin:0 auto;padding-bottom:20px;padding-top:0;width:960px;}
div#profile div#leftcolumn{border:0 none;padding:0;width:210px;}
div#profile div#rightcolumn{border:0 none;padding:0;width:200px;}
div#profile div#maincolumn{float:left;margin-right:0;text-align:left;width:730px;}
div#profile div#leftcolumn div.headportrait{padding-top:4px;text-align:center;}
ul.edittools_box{border-color:#DDD #DDDDDD -moz-use-text-color;border-style:solid solid none;border-width:1px 1px 0;}
ul.edittools_box li{border-bottom:1px solid #DDD;}
ul.edittools_box li a{background-image:url(http://bpimg.cn/php/img/link_arrow_02.gif);background-position:14px -28px;background-repeat:no-repeat;display:block;height:20px;padding:4px 0 0 24px;text-decoration:none;}
ul.edittools_box li a:hover{background-color:#49A916;background-image:url(http://bpimg.cn/php/img/link_arrow_02.gif);background-position:14px 8px;color:#FFF;text-decoration:none;}
div.bordergray_box{border-color:-moz-use-text-color #D2DCE5 #D2DCE5;border-style:none solid solid;border-width:0 1px 1px;}
div.titlebar_shade01{background:transparent url(http://bpimg.cn/php/img/titlebar_shadebg_01.gif) repeat scroll 0 0;height:20px;padding:1px 6px 0;}
*+html div.titlebar_shade01{height:18px;padding-top:3px;}
div.titlebar_shade01 div.titleblock{float:left;}
div.titlebar_shade01 div.link{float:right;}
div.titlebar_shade02{background:transparent url(http://bpimg.cn/php/img/titlebar_shadebg_02.gif) repeat scroll 0 0;height:23px;padding:5px 10px 0;}
*+html div.titlebar_shade02{height:21px;padding-top:7px;}
div.titlebar_shade02 div.titleblock{float:left;}
div.titlebar_shade02 div.link{float:right;}
div#impression ul.list{margin:4px 0;}
div#impression ul.list li{padding:3px 0 3px 18px;}
div.enounce{height:30px;padding-top:3px;}
.font14{font-size:14px;}
span.b,a.b{font-weight:bold;}
div.tab_04_box{background:transparent url(http://bpimg.cn/php/img/dot_d2d.gif) repeat-x scroll 0 bottom;}
ul.tab_04{clear:both;}
ul.tab_04 li{background-color:#FFF;border-color:#D2DCE5 #D2DCE5 -moz-use-text-color;border-style:solid solid none;border-width:1px 1px 0;float:left;margin-right:4px;padding:1px;}
ul.tab_04 li div.inner{background:transparent url(http://bpimg.cn/php/img/titlebar_shadebg_03.gif) repeat scroll 0 0;float:left;height:20px;padding:4px 12px 0;}
*+html ul.tab_04 li div.inner{height:19px;padding-top:5px;}
ul.tab_04 li div.inner a{font-size:14px;font-weight:bold;}
ul.tab_04 li.on div.inner{background:transparent none repeat scroll 0 0;float:left;height:21px;padding:4px 12px 0;}
ul.tab_04 li.on div.inner a{color:#333;}
div#profile div.blockleft{float:left;width:510px;}
div#profile div.blockright{border-color:-moz-use-text-color #D2DCE5 #D2DCE5;border-style:none solid solid;border-width:0 1px 1px;float:right;margin-top:10px;width:200px;}
div#porfile_album div.body{padding:10px 0 10px 7px;}
div#porfile_album div.body div.album_box{float:left;text-align:center;width:210px;}
div#porfile_album div.body div.album_box div.picbox{border:1px solid #E5E5E5;margin:0 auto;padding:3px;width:100px;}
div#porfile_album div.body div.album_box div.picbox img{max-width:100px;}
div#porfile_blog{margin-bottom:20px;}
div#porfile_blog ul.list li{border-bottom:1px solid #DDD;padding:8px 26px;}
div#porfile_blog ul.list li div.textblock{padding:2px 0 0 18px;}
div#porfile_message div.message_box div.buttonblock{background:#F1F1F1 none repeat scroll 0 0;padding:10px 40px;}
div#porfile_message ul.list li{background-image:url(http://bpimg.cn/php/img/gray_line.gif);background-position:70px bottom;background-repeat:no-repeat;clear:both;padding:10px 0;}
*+html div#porfile_message ul.list li{display:inline-block;}
div#porfile_message ul.list li:after{clear:both;content:".";display:block;height:0;visibility:hidden;}
div#porfile_message ul.list li div.picblock{float:left;text-align:center;width:70px;}
div#porfile_message ul.list li div.textblock{float:left;line-height:18px;width:440px;}
div#porfile_message ul.list li div.linkblock{float:right;width:80px;}
div#porfile_message ul.list li div.linkblock a.work:hover{background-position:right 2px;}
div.alignright{text-align:right;}
div.s_pop{border:1px solid #06C;float:left;position:absolute;z-index:10;}
div.s_pop a{display:block;padding:3px 10px;}
div.s_pop a:hover{background:#06C none repeat scroll 0 0;color:#FFF;}
